Here are some Answers to past questions...

1.) Does this cat have a heat shield?
Yes it does have a heat shield on top. The picture on the website is not current. I have seen quite a few pictures of it on the forum. If a good, clear and current picture is needed, it can be provided.

2.) Is this the New Higher-flowing more opened mesh version you all were working on?
This is the newer, freer flowing unit (not that the old one was an issue). The active metals content is even higher than before (platinum, palladium and rhodium)

3.) Can buyers opt to have the Hanger or resonators added to their cat prior to shipping?
a.) Do you have a flat rate for Hanger Service?
As of now, we do not have a shippable hanger solution. We will, but not right now. It is a bolt on hanger and can be added in the future. The subframe realignment has been effective in avoiding pipe to brace interference.
b.) Do you have a flat rate for Resonator Service?
We do have a stainless resonator that can be added, if desired. It is the same unit we use on the midpipe. This adds $80 to the total and is not a normally stocked item, but would not be an issue to produce.

4.) What are your rough claims of HP gains with this current Cat?
HP has been tested many times. We've seen as much as 15HP improvement and as little as 9HP. About 12HP is what we tell everyone is realistic.

5.) Will you all accept PayPal payments too?
Yes we do accept paypal. The address we use is paypal@rx7.com
